Output baad8c581cfa17c1a28fe97d80d9fec74ada22e61e0e6f95de1ec1dbc0c2c6ff:1

value
1362705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2382095c2e53935f1293fb0ee5e7c5d6d4dacb04 OP_EQUAL
address
34vmMMdrRs8sunes31N6S8jhHpXArFiK4m
transaction
baad8c581cfa17c1a28fe97d80d9fec74ada22e61e0e6f95de1ec1dbc0c2c6ff
confirmations
295111
spent
true